Pengembangan LKPD Online Tingkat SD yang Terintegrasi Langsung dengan Sistem Pengerjaan dan Penilaian

This research aims to develop onlinelearning media based on students’ worksheets which can be accessed onlineand directly integrated with the work system and assessment system. Research-based research and Development(R&D) with the 4D model Developmentmethod. The subjects of this study were experts at SDN 03 Gejlig consisting of learning media experts, material experts and 6th grade students. The research was started by collecting data based on the results of interviews and direct observation, surveys onmedia from learning media experts, surveys on material from learning material experts, and surveys on students' learning motivation using Google Forms to get results that are easy to analyze. For data analysis techniques using quantitative descriptive analysis and hypothesis testing using simple linear regression. And the results of the analysis show that the elementary school-Level OnlineStudent Worksheet-based learning media is very feasible to develop and apply because of its effectiveness in influencing student motivation and facilitating the assessment system and work on students’ worksheets.
